In an effort to make sure every single person on the planet gets a chance to see this summer’s blockbuster “Iron Man” (which hits stores on DVD and Blu-Ray Sept. 30), Paramount Pictures — who made headlines yesterday by teaming-up with Marvel Studios — and Dell Computers will offer an exclusive deal in which purchasers of a new Dell computer will be given the option of ordering “Iron Man” pre-installed for $20 (which includes exclusive bonus footage).
According to The Hollywood Reporter, Dell’s partnership with Paramount is a clear attempt to compete with Apple’s iTunes Store, and the company plans to offer more Paramount films in the future for preload on new computers.
